Harrelson Funeral and Cremation ServicesLarry Tate, age 69, of Ellenboro, went home to be with his Lord and Savior on Sunday, August 24, 2025 at his home.
Larry was born Tuesday, December 13, 1955 in Cleveland County to the late Luther R. Tate and Ethel Padgett Tate. He was a graduate of East Rutherford High School, class of 1974 and earned an associate’s degree from Cleveland Community College. Larry worked as a supervisor for Drexel-Heritage Furniture for twenty-five years and a HVAC Technician for Charlotte Mecklenburg Schools for thirteen years. He was a longtime and faithful member of Campfield Memorial Baptist Church where he served as a deacon, a trustee and the department secretary of the Sunday school. He lived out his faith by helping anyone, with anything, at any time. He exemplified what it means to be a servant of the Lord by serving others. Larry enjoyed riding his Harley, bowling, playing corn hole and was a talented softball player. He was known for his ability to fix anything and it was always done right.
In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by a brother, Leonard Tate.
Those left to cherish his memory include his beloved wife of forty-seven years, Rita Harris Tate; son, Steven Thomas Tate of Ellenboro; nephews Michael Tate (Jennifer) and their daughter, Anna; Phil Tate (Leeann) and their daughters, Daisy, Lucy and Bonnie.
The funeral service will be conducted at 4:00 pm on Thursday, August 28th at Campfield Memorial Baptist Church with Reverend Nick King and Reverend Mike Gettys officiating. Interment will follow in the church cemetery. The family will receive friends one hour prior to service time at the church.
Memorial donations are requested to the Campfield Baptist Church Building Fund, 369 Campfield Church Road, Ellenboro, NC 28040.
